Treatment Options

Inspection and Entry-Point Mapping

Typical published range: $100โ€“$300

Before anything is trapped or sealed, a provider in Toledo should map every opening a raccoon could use and note which ones are active. Grease marks, pulled shingles, and bent flashing tell the story. A latrine in the attic changes the whole plan.

60โ€“120 minutesBest: Every job; finds entries, attic damage, and latrines

Exclusion Repairs and Roof Sealing

Typical published range: $300โ€“$1,500 depending on openings

The best Toledo providers seal the entire roofline, not just the active hole, because raccoons test every weak point on a house they already know. Check whether the quote covers all openings or one. The difference explains most price gaps.

Half a day to two daysBest: Every removal; stops the next raccoon from moving in

One-Way Doors and Eviction

Typical published range: $250โ€“$600 including installation

A Toledo provider may also use eviction fluid, lights, or a radio to encourage a mother to move her kits herself. These deterrents are short-lived on their own. Combined with a door and sealing, they finish the job.

3โ€“10 days on the openingBest: Adult raccoons using one clear entry; never with kits inside

Humane Live Trapping

Typical published range: $200โ€“$500 per animal, plus trip fees

A provider in Toledo may set traps when a raccoon has settled into an attic with young, or when a chimney makes a one-way door impractical. Kits are removed by hand and reunited with the mother. Daily checks are required almost everywhere.

2โ€“7 days of trap checksBest: Raccoons that will not leave, or when doors are impractical

When to Call a Professional

When a hole appears in the soffit or a vent cover is torn off a Toledo home, the animal is probably inside already. That is the moment to schedule an inspection. Sealing it yourself may trap the animal or its young inside. Sealing a raccoon entry with the animal inside often ends with a new hole torn through the roof.

DIY vs Professional

If your Toledo raccoon is outdoors and just raiding the trash, do-it-yourself fixes work well. Bungee lids, motion lights, and no ground bird seed help. Once the animal is in the attic, the tools change. A professional inspection usually finds two or three openings where a homeowner finds one.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does raccoon removal cost?
It depends on the house more than the animal. In Toledo, Ohio, published ranges start near $300 for simple removal and climb past $2,000 when a family has lived in the attic for a season. Ask for itemized pricing so you can see what drives yours.
Can I save money by doing part of it myself?
Prevention, yes. Locking trash, removing food, and trimming branches cost Toledo homeowners almost nothing. Removal and cleanup are where DIY savings backfire. A wrong seal or a mishandled latrine can turn a modest Toledo job into a full restoration. Leave those two steps to a licensed provider.
What should a raccoon removal quote include?
An itemized quote for Toledo should list the inspection findings, the removal method and price, each exclusion repair with materials, and cleanup with insulation replacement if needed. It should state how animals will be handled under Ohio law. Follow-up visits and warranty terms belong on it too.
Do kits in the attic raise the price?
They do. A mother with young cannot be evicted with a door alone, so the Toledo provider must locate and remove the kits, often placing them in a heated box outside for the mother. That adds a visit or two. Expect the quote to note kit season pricing.

What happens to the raccoon after it is trapped?
It varies, and that is why Toledo homeowners should ask before hiring. Some Toledo providers release on the property after sealing, since the raccoon cannot get back in. Others must follow Ohio rules on relocation or euthanasia. A one-way door sidesteps this by letting the animal leave.
What is a raccoon latrine and why does it matter?
Think of it as a concentrated health hazard. Latrines in Toledo homes are usually found in a corner of the attic or on a flat roof section. Roundworm eggs in the droppings resist most disinfectants. Removal, disposal, and heat or steam on surfaces are standard.
